About 4a
4a is a mid-terrace house in Bristol (BS7 0SF). It has a recorded floor area of 100 m² (around 1076 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(November 2020) shows a D (score 61),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in March 2015 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or; while roof efficiency dropped from Good to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 70).
Across 2002–2014, sale prices on this property compounded at -5.2%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£231,000 sits 266.7% above the 2014 sale of £63,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£59/sq ft) was about 59.8% below the postcode norm. At 100 m² it's 28.2% larger than the typical home in the postcode (78 m² median across 7 EPCs). Last changed hands 12 years ago, in April 2014.
